How is Mindfulness Practiced?
Mindfulness can be practiced in many ways: with eyes open or closed; walking, sitting still, running, exercising and while ‘doing’ day to day actions. The combination of yogic movement, breathing and mindfulness is particularly helpful, especially for those who naturally need movement to relax or sit still. Many like to work their bodies to begin their practice finding it conducive to move into relaxation poses after cardiovascular exertion. There are as many ways as there are people.
Surprisingly simple, mindfulness however is not a ‘quick fix’ and takes the ‘intention’ and ‘effort’ to be consistent in your practice. In order to be present in the moment we need to cultivate acceptance, curiosity and open-mindedness. We need to not be focused on results and expectations. It helps in the beginning to have the presence of another person (or community) who has had experience and is encouraging and sensitive to your individual needs and journey.
